Course Introduction

Supply chain scenario planning and simulation is a critical capability for organizations seeking to navigate uncertainty, volatility, and disruption in global markets. This course introduces structured approaches to modeling supply chain behavior under multiple future scenarios.

In today’s unpredictable business environment, supply chains are exposed to risks such as demand fluctuations, supplier disruptions, geopolitical changes, and transportation delays. Scenario planning helps organizations anticipate and prepare for these uncertainties.

Participants will learn how to build simulation models that replicate real-world supply chain operations. These models allow decision-makers to test different strategies and evaluate outcomes before implementing changes in live environments.

The course emphasizes the use of advanced simulation tools and techniques, including discrete-event simulation, Monte Carlo analysis, and what-if scenario modeling. These methods provide deep insights into system performance under varying conditions.

A strong focus is placed on strategic decision-making, where participants evaluate trade-offs between cost, service level, risk, and resilience. Simulation becomes a powerful tool for optimizing supply chain design and operations.

By the end of the course, participants will be able to design, run, and interpret supply chain simulations that support robust scenario planning, risk mitigation, and strategic resilience building.
